Course Details

• Understanding Executive Parenting: This unit will cover the concept of executive parenting and its importance in fostering positive communication between parents and children. • The Science of Communication: This unit will delve into the principles of effective communication, focusing on how parents can use neuroscience to improve their communication skills. • Emotional Intelligence for Parents: This unit will cover emotional intelligence and how parents can use it to build stronger emotional connections with their children. • Active Listening and Feedback: This unit will cover the importance of active listening and feedback in building positive communication between parents and children. • Setting Boundaries and Expectations: This unit will cover the role of boundaries and expectations in fostering positive communication and building a strong parent-child relationship. • Conflict Resolution: This unit will cover the principles of conflict resolution and how parents can use them to manage conflicts with their children in a positive way. • Building Resilience: This unit will cover the importance of resilience in children and how parents can use positive communication to help their children build resilience. • Encouraging Independence: This unit will cover the importance of encouraging independence in children and how positive communication can help parents support their children's independence.
